Welcome to Temple Beth El
Temple Beth El is a Reconstructionist Synagogue founded in 1954 by a small group of Jewish families. We are a warm and welcoming community committed to the learning, practice, and celebration of Reconstructionist Jewish life and values. We invite you to join us and persue your spiritual, cultural, and educational journey as part of our extended family.
The mission of Temple Beth El is to maintain synagogue and educational, religious and social activities to further the goals of the synagogue and Judaism and to provide cultural and moral leadership for the Jewish population of the greater Newark, Delaware and surrounding community, including neighboring areas in Pennsylvania, Maryland and New Jersey.
